Karuna forms new political party; fires salvo at TNA

Former deputy minister Vinayagamoorthy Muralitharan alias Karuna Amman on Saturday floated a new political party to press for all Tamil issues as he accused the main party representing the minority community of not doing enough for the Tamils.

The former top LTTE military commander, who later became a deputy minister in the former government, formed the Tamil United People’s Front in the eastern town of Batticaloa.

The Tamil United People’s Front (TUPF) was formed with the objective of pressing for all Tamil issues, Muralitharan told reporters.

He accused the main Tamil party Tamil National Alliance (TNA) of not doing enough for the Tamils.

“It was us in the LTTE who created the TNA,” he said.

Muralitharan’s break away from the LTTE in 2004 had weakened its eastern recruitment and fighting capability. Soon after leaving the LTTE he had formed Tamil Makkal Viduthalai Puligal (TMVP).

Later, when the civil war ended in 2009 with the defeat of the LTTE, he joined President Mahinda Rajapaksa in 2010 and became Vice President of the Sri Lanka Freedom Party (SLFP), the second largest national party.

Muralitharan was later made a deputy minister in the Rajapaksa government. After Rajapaksa’s defeat, he left the SLFP. Late last month, he appeared publicly with Rajapaksa again by attending the Joint Opposition rally.
